-What You Can Expect-

  • Maiko Marine Promenade
    The Maiko Marine Promenade is a 317-meter promenade that juts into the Akashi Strait at a height of about 47 meters above sea level and about 150 meters from shore. The wooden log bridge, spanning a glass section of floor 47 meters above the sea is recommended for thrill-seekers. Rest here while gazing out at Akashi Kaikyo Bridge.
  • Akashi Kaikyo Bridge
    A major symbol of Hyogo Prefecture, Akashi Kaikyo Bridge is one of the longest suspension bridges in the world. Spanning all 3911 meters along the Akashi Strait, linking Higashi-maiko-cho, Tarumi-ku, in Kobe city to Iwaya in Awaji city. Looking up directly from below, crossing over, climbing the main tower, or even just walking around the park is full of delights!
  • Akashi Kaikyo National Government Park
    Located on Awaji Island, which has a mild climate, "National Akashi Kaikyo Park" is a large-scale park where you can enjoy the flower fields and the sea view. In spring, there are daffodils and tulips, in summer there are sunflowers, in autumn there are cosmos, and in winter there are Christmas roses. You can enjoy a wide range of flowers that change with the seasons throughout the year. In particular, a carnival is held every spring and fall when the flowers are in full bloom. About 120 Hejin cherry blossoms bloom in early March every year, and maple blossoms bloom from late October to mid-November, and there are many activities to participate in on weekly holidays during the period of the event.

Spring Carnival Mid-March to late May each year

Fall Carnival Mid-September to early November each year

  • Awaji Yumebutai (Autumn foliage is at its peak from late October to the middle of November every year.)
    Awaji Yumebutai is a facility complex based on the grand design of the architect Tadao Ando. It features several unique gardens, including the 100-step garden Hyakudanen, all connected by promenades and decks to compose a walking garden overall. The interior of the Chapel of the Sea of the Westin Awaji Island Resort, which forms part of the complex, has a cubic form in which a soft light envelops people through a cross-shaped cut-out in the ceiling. Awaji Yumebutai is a space where people can coexist with a variety of animals and plants.
  • Awaji Hanasajiki (The cosmos flower field on Awaji Island is best viewed from early October to early November every year.)
    Located in the hilly northern part of Awaji Island, Awaji Hanasajiki features a flower field about four times as large as Koshien Stadium on a plateau that gently extends toward the sea. Many kinds of flowers are abloom here, creating beautiful scenery throughout the four seasons. The small observatory in the park overlooks the Akashi Strait and Osaka Bay, making it a perfect place to relax and enjoy nature with family. Autumn on Awaji Island is a pleasant season with a comfortable climate. A stroll through the cosmos field is recommended in this season. Take in the blue sky and azure sea, with pink cosmos blossoms over the green earth, amid scenery as perfect as seasonal tradition.

Awaji Island is the "founding island" recorded in the opening chapters of the Japanese history books "Kojiki" and "Nihon Shoki". From Fura Port on Awaji Island, board a large tide-watching sailboat and arrive at the intersection of the Seto Inland Sea and the Pacific Ocean. In the Naruto Strait, you can watch the world's largest whirlpool up close and feel the mysterious power of nature.

"Akashi Kaikyo Park" is located on Awaji Island with a mild climate. It covers an area of about 100 hectares and overlooks the Akashi Strait and Osaka Bay. It was built with the nature, history, and culture of the Seto Inland Sea and Awaji Island as the basic concept. park. Akashi Kaikyo Park has a beautiful flower field where you can enjoy many flowers that change with the four seasons. There are also family-friendly play areas, lawn squares, terraces overlooking the sea, etc., allowing both adults and children to have fun.
